Anyway, this past summer I had the luxury of performing in a busy Toronto theatre and, like always, mostly because artsy types won't shut up, I met someone who turned out to be the director of development for the Toronto One Minute Film Festival.

Keeping this sucker simple, the Festival is practically fully described by rhyming off the name of it. Under the instruction to film under the theme of "Intersections", the One Minute Film Fest narrowed entries down to 64 - to be screened at the Bloor Cinema on Thursday, November 24th at 7:00.

The Jury:
- Cameron Bailey
- Vera Frankel and
- Alan Zweig.

All of whom I've never met, but I'm sure are very nice people. (In all seriousness, they are writers and video producers whose stuff have been.. well in tons of stuff.. CBC Radio, National Gallery of Canada to name a couple.)

Tickets at the door are 10 bucks - 8 in advance.. (That's less than 20 cents a film there kids) Check their website for more details n stuff.
